Output 124894e17578a69a103bb36ecd87f385db179c32f4dbbefc3581afc3542cf57c:49

value
75638
script pubkey
OP_0 OP_PUSHBYTES_32 8b5cac794f8ce184c223d63233140736b8583fb52779b593bad5884f30522e8f
address
bc1q3dw2c7203nscfs3r6cerx9q8x6u9s0a4yaumtya66kyy7vzj968smxw0jx
transaction
124894e17578a69a103bb36ecd87f385db179c32f4dbbefc3581afc3542cf57c